To minimize
burns, ignition of flammable
materials
and spillage due to unintentional
contact
with the utensil,
do not extend
handles over adjacent surface burners. Al-
ways turn pan handles
toward the side or
back of the appliance, not out into the room
where
they are easily
hit or reached
by
small children.
Never let a pan boil dry as this could damage the utensil and
the appliance.

This appliance
has been tested for safe performance
using con-
ventional cookware.
Do not use any devices or accessories
that
are not specifically
recommended
in this guide.
Do not use
eyelid covers for the surface units, stovetop
grills, or add-on
oven convection
systems.
The use of devices or accessories
that are not expressly
recommended
in this manual can create
serious
safety hazards,
result in performance
problems,
and
reduce the life of the components
of the appliance.
Cleaning
Safety
Turn off all controls and wait for appliance
parts to cool before
touching
or cleaning
them. Do not touch the burner grates or
surrounding
areas until they have had sufficient
time to cool.
Self-Clean
Oven
Clean only parts listed in this guide.
Do not clean door gasket.
The door
gasket
is essential
for a good seal.
Care should be taken not to rub, dam-
age, or move the gasket.
Do not use
oven cleaners of any kind in or around
any part of the self-clean
oven.
Before
self-cleaning
the oven, remove broiler pan, oven
racks and other utensils
and wipe up excessive
spillovers
to prevent excessive
smoke or flare-ups.
CAUTION:
Do
not leave food or cooking utensils, etc. in the oven during
the self-clean
cycle.
It is normal
for the cooktop
of the range to become
hot
during a self-clean
cycle. Therefore,
touching
the cooktop
during a clean cycle should be avoided.
Important
Safety Notice and Warning
The California
Safe Drinking
Waler and Toxic Enforce-
ment Act of 1986 (Proposition
65) requires the Governor
of California
to publish
a list of substances
known to the
State of California
to cause cancer or reproductive
harm,
and requires businesses
to warn customers
of potential
ex-
posures to such substances.
Users of this appliance
are hereby warned that the burning
of gas can result in low-level
exposure to some of the listed
substances,
including benzene, formaldehyde
and soot, due
primarily
to the incomplete
combustion
of natural gas or
liquid petroleum
(LP) fuels. Properly adjusted burners will
minimize
incomplete
combustion.
Exposure
to these sub-
stances
can also be minimized
by properly
venting
the
burners to the outdoors.
